i fitted another one today, on a red 57 plate. 76k.
had two fault codes in it.
one about "fuel system lean on idle" and an "idle speed above control limits" fault too.
paid a little more attention to the oil cap thing......
before i fitted it, with it idling, you literally couldnt remove the oil cap cus of the vacuum in the crankcase. then as i managed to unseat it there was a big rush of air and the engine really struggled to tickover at all!
after fitting the valve it was easy as pie to remove the cap, just as easy as when the engines switched off. and no noticable rush of air, but it did upset the idle slightly with the cap off but nothing like as bad as before!
after fitting it it seemed to start much better (before it cranked over just slightly longer than it should have to and was noticablely lumpy for the first 2-3 seconds of running) and ticked over much happier.
